Why Korean Moisturisers Feel So Good On Skin

A lot of people in Ireland and the UK want hydration, but they do not want that heavy layer that can feel sticky under makeup or a bit too rich for daily wear. Korean moisturisers are popular because they usually focus on:
  • Comfortable textures that absorb well and layer easily
  • Hydration without heaviness, especially with gel-creams and watery gels
  • Barrier support, so skin feels calmer and less reactive over time
  • Options that work for oily skin, sensitive skin, and post-breakout skin without feeling harsh
It also helps that Korean moisturisers tend to be designed for consistent, daily use, not occasional “emergency hydration”.

What To Look For In A Daily Moisturiser

If you are choosing among the best Korean moisturisers, these are the key things to keep in mind.

Barrier Support Ingredients

When your barrier is happy, skin feels silkier, less tight, and less easily irritated. Look for:
  • Panthenol (comforting, barrier-supporting)
  • Ceramides (help reinforce the barrier)
  • Squalane (lightweight moisture support)
  • Glycerin (extended hydration)

 

Hydration That Actually Lasts

Hydration usually comes from humectants like hyaluronic acid and beta-glucan, supported by moisturising ingredients that stop water leaving the skin.

Choose Texture Like You Choose A Jumper

  • If you get oily or shiny, a gel or gel-cream usually feels best.
  • If you are dry or dehydrated, a richer cream or squalane-based option can feel more satisfying.
  • If you want a practical option, look for formulas you can apply thinly in the daytime and more generously at night.

If You Break Out Easily

“Non-comedogenic” is a helpful label, but the texture matters too. Many people who break out do best with lighter gel-creams and formulas designed to keep oil and moisture in balance.

How To Use Moisturiser In Your Routine

A moisturiser is usually the step that makes your whole routine seem comfortable.

In The Morning

  1. Cleanse (or rinse)
  2. Serum, if you use one
  3. Moisturiser
  4. SPF
Keep your morning layer comfortable, especially if you wear makeup. A thinner application is often enough in the daytime.

At Night

This is where you can apply a slightly more generous layer if skin feels dry, tight, or sensitised. If you apply active ingredients, moisturiser can help buffer and reduce that “over-dry” feeling.

How Much Should You Use?

Start with a pea-to-two-pea-sized amount for the face, then adjust. If your skin still feels tight, you likely need a bit more or a richer texture.
